WebMatching Principle: The matching concept in financial accounting is the process of matching (relating) accomplishments or revenues (as measured by the selling prices of goods and services delivered) with efforts or expenses (as measured by the cost of goods and services used) to a particular period for which the income is being determined. ... WebBy recording both a sale and its related cost entry, the matching principle requirement is met. When the customer pays the amount owed, the following journal entry occurs. Cash increases (debit) and Accounts Receivable decreases (credit) for the full amount owed.

Commissions, rent, … WebOct 14, 2024 · What is the Matching Principle? The matching principle requires that revenues and any related expenses be recognized together in the same reporting period. Thus, if there is a cause-and-effect relationship between revenue and certain expenses, then record them at the same time.
